English
Language : 

AM186EM Datasheet, PDF (37/98 Pages) List of Unclassifed Manufacturers – MICROCONTROLLER BLOCK DIAGRAM
CLKOUTA
A19–A0
AD7–AD0
(Read)
AO15–AO8
AD7–AD0
(Write)
LCS, UCS
PRELIMINARY
t1
t2
t3
t4
Address
Phase
Data
Phase
Address
Data
Address
Data
Figure 6. Am188EM Microcontroller—Read and Write with Address Bus Disable In Effect
BUS INTERFACE UNIT
The bus interface unit controls all accesses to external
peripherals and memory devices. External accesses
include those to memory devices, as well as those to
memory-mapped and I/O-mapped peripherals and the
peripheral control block. The Am186EM and
Am188EM microcontrollers provide an enhanced bus
interface unit with the following features:
n A nonmultiplexed address bus
n Separate byte write enables for high and low bytes
in the Am186EM microcontroller only
n Pseudo Static RAM (PSRAM) support
The standard 80C186/188 multiplexed address and
data bus requires system interface logic and an exter-
nal address latch. On the Am186EM and Am188EM
microcontrollers, new byte write enables, PSRAM con-
trol logic, and a new nonmultiplexed address bus can
reduce design costs by eliminating this external logic.
Nonmultiplexed Address Bus
The nonmultiplexed address bus (A19–A0) is valid
one-half CLKOUTA cycle in advance of the address on
the AD bus. When used in conjunction with the modi-
fied UCS and LCS outputs and the byte write enable sig-
nals, the A19–A0 bus provides a seamless interface to
SRAM, PSRAM, and Flash/EPROM memory systems.
Byte Write Enables
The Am186EM microcontroller provides the WHB
(Write High Byte) and WLB (Write Low Byte) signals, which
act as byte write enables.
WHB is the logical OR of BHE and WR. WHB is Low
when BHE and WR are both Low. WLB is the logical
OR of AD0 and WR. WLB is Low when AD0 and WR
are both Low. WB is Low whenever a byte is written on
the Am188EM microcontroller.
The byte write enables are driven in conjunction with
the nonmultiplexed address bus as required for the
write timing requirements of common SRAMs.
Am186/188EM and Am186/188EMLV Microcontrollers
37